1. 引言
库存管理对任何企业都至关重要。库存控制有助于降低品牌价值的流失、减少库存损失等风险。库存管理需要精准和可靠的数据,以帮助业务发展和提高客户满意度。
在当今数字时代,更多的企业正在转向数字化的库存管理系统。微软SQL服务器是一种广泛使用的关系数据库,可用于支撑库存管理系统的开发。本文将探讨库存管理的必要性,并展示微软SQL服务器如何提供完美的背景支持。
2. 为什么需要库存管理?
库存管理有助于企业实现以下目标:
2.1 提高客户满意度
库存管理可以确保企业始终有足够的库存,以满足客户需求。通过库存管理,企业可以及时、准确地填补客户订单,从而避免对客户的延误。
2.2 控制库存成本
库存成本包括持有费用、成本和订货成本等。通过库存管理,企业可以减少库存持有费用和损失,同时降低对库存空间的需求。另外,分析数据可以帮助企业预测库存需求,从而避免库存积压和过剩现象。
2.3 提高运营效率
通过库存管理,企业可以自动化和优化管理过程。可以减少手工录入数据和人工处理的工作负担,从而减少人力和时间成本。此外,库存管理还可以提高供应链的可视性,从而更好地协调生产和销售流程。
3. 微软SQL服务器如何支撑库存管理系统?
库存管理系统需要强大的基础支持。微软SQL服务器是一个标准的关系数据库管理系统,提供了丰富的数据管理功能和高效的性能。以下是微软SQL服务器如何支撑库存管理系统:
3.1 数据存储
库存管理需要有一个存储数据的方法。微软SQL服务器提供了可靠的数据存储支持。它可以处理大量数据,并提供高性能的数据读取和写入速度。以下是一个样例的SQL查询语句,用于从库存表中查询所有的商品:
SELECT * FROM inventory;
这个查询语句将返回一个包含所有库存信息的表格。通过将数据存储在微软SQL服务器上,企业可以轻松管理其库存和销售记录。
3.2 数据安全性
库存信息是重要的财务数据,需要安全、保密和保护。微软SQL服务器提供了许多安全功能,例如数据加密、访问控制和身份验证。以下是一个样例代码,用于对存储在表中的数据进行加密:
CREATE TABLE inventory (
id INT,
name VARCHAR(50),
quantity INT,
price DECIMAL(10, 2),
CONSTRAINT inventory_pk PRIMARY KEY(id)
)
WITH (
DATA_COMPRESSION = PAGE,
ENCRYPTED = ON,
ENCRYPTION_TYPE = AES,
ENCRYPTION_KEY_NAME = 'inventoryKey'
);
该代码使用AES加密算法对库存数据进行加密,并将密钥储存在名为“inventoryKey”的密钥存储中。
3.3 数据分析
在库存管理中,数据分析是至关重要的一部分。微软SQL服务器提供了强大的数据分析功能,例如聚合函数、联合查询和分组查询。以下是一个样例的SQL查询,用于查找库存中各种商品的数量:
SELECT name, SUM(quantity) as total
FROM inventory
GROUP BY name;
通过使用这些功能,企业可以更好地了解其库存信息,以便更好地管理库存和货运。
4. 结论
库存管理对企业的生产效率、客户满意度和财务目标至关重要。微软SQL服务器是一个强大的关系数据库管理系统,提供了可靠的数据存储、安全性和数据分析功能,为库存管理系统提供必要的背景支持。